The table below provides summary statistics for permanent job vacancies advertised in the City of London requiring SOLID skills. It includes a benchmarking guide to the annual salaries offered in vacancies that cited SOLID over the 6 months leading up to 11 May 2025, comparing them to the same period in the previous two years.

6 months to
11 May 2025
Same period 2024 Same period 2023
Rank 138 149 190
Rank change year-on-year +11 +41 +44
Permanent jobs citing SOLID 10 31 34
As % of all permanent jobs advertised in the City of London 0.48% 0.92% 0.73%
As % of the Processes & Methodologies category 0.50% 1.00% 0.77%
Number of salaries quoted 10 23 30
10th Percentile £60,625 £61,250 £56,750
25th Percentile £61,250 £64,375 £65,000
Median annual salary (50th Percentile) £75,000 £75,000 £75,000
Median % change year-on-year - - -11.76%
75th Percentile £82,500 £92,500 £93,125
90th Percentile £86,500 £93,500 £104,875
Central London median annual salary £75,000 £72,500 £72,500
% change year-on-year +3.45% - -9.38%
